Northumbrian Water Go Fishing       
Ranger's Weekly Fishing Review
        
Fishery: Grassholme      
       
Date: 25/04/2008        
       
Number of rods:  246  
Number of trout taken: 
   rainbows 703  
   browns  0  
   blues  49  
Total number of trout taken :  752  
Rod average:    3.1       
Best brown:        
Best rainbow:    10lb, Les Parker       
Best blue:    3lb  
Number of fish re-stocked:  800       
Number of anglers to date:  1,103  
Total number of fish taken to date: 4,032  
Largest rainbow of the season so far: 10lb, Les Parker  
Largest blue of the season so far 5lb  
Largest brown of the season so far:      
       
Ranger's review:       
Novice fly angler, Les Parker from Great Lumley, only managed to catch one fish when       
he visited Grassholme on St George's day, but what a fish!! 

Grassholme 10lb rainbow April 2008.JPG

Les was fishing near the disabled  platform using a sinking line when a cracking 10lb rainbow took his Consett Budgie, the best fish of the season so far.  Fly anglers in general have faired better as the water temperature slowly starts to  rise and the first buzzers start to hatch bringing fish to the surface. Ledgering is still the top bait method and some enterprising anglers have discovered that  mixing rainbow Powerbait into Greedy Bait to make it float has devastating effects. Using a leader length of 3 - 4 feet has been the most effective ledgering method. While float fishing on calmer days has also produced fish using a longer leader.        
       
Best flies:    Mosaic Viva, Black & Green Thompson's Gazelle, Sunburst Kate McLaren.      
Best baits:    Rainbow Powerbait & Greedy Bait cocktail with Magic Dust in swim feeder.     
Best areas:    Lodge front, Easter Bay, Grassholme Bank
